Comprehending Custom Window Installation
Customized window installation describes the procedure of designing and setting up windows that are customized to the specific requirements of a home. Unlike basic windows, which come in repaired sizes and designs, customized windows can be made to fit any area, permitting homeowners to maximize their design vision and functionality.

The procedure for customized window installation can vary based on the specific requirements of a job, but generally includes the following steps:
Step-by-Step Installation Process
Preliminary Consultation: Homeowners consult with window experts to talk about style options, materials, and budgets.
Measurement and Design: Installers take accurate measurements of existing window openings to design customized windows that fit completely.
Product Selection: Homeowners pick from a range of products (e.g., wood, vinyl, fiberglass) and ends up that fit their style and budget plan.
Manufacturing: The selected windows are produced to fulfill the specs agreed upon throughout the initial consultation.
Installation: Once the windows are ready, experienced installers guarantee they are fitted properly, supplying sealant and insulation where needed.
Last Inspection: After installation, installers carry out a comprehensive inspection to make sure everything is effectively sealed and working.
Elements to Consider When Choosing Custom Window Installers
Picking the right window installers is important for the success of your task. Here are some factors to consider:
Experience and Credentials: Opt for installers with a tested performance history and relevant certifications in window installation.
Recommendations and Reviews: Look for customer evaluations and ask for recommendations to assess the installer's track record.
Insurance coverage and Warranty: Ensure that the installers are guaranteed and offer warranties on their work and products.
Composed Estimates: Request composed quotes from multiple installers to compare costs and services.
Interaction Skills: Choose installers who are open to discussing your requirements and who communicate plainly throughout the process.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How much does custom-made window installation normally cost?
A: The expense of Custom Window Installers-made window installation can vary widely based upon elements like window size, materials utilized, and the complexity of the installation. Generally, homeowners can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 300 and ₤ 1,000 per window, including installation.
Q2: How long does the installation procedure take?
A: The overall time for custom window installation can range from one day to several weeks, depending upon the number of windows being set up and any essential residential or commercial property adjustments.
Q3: Can I set up customized windows myself?
A: While some homeowners might try DIY installation, it is highly recommended to hire professional installers to ensure correct fitting, sealing, and adherence to building regulations.
Q4: Are custom windows more energy-efficient than standard windows?
A: Yes, customized windows can be designed with Energy-Efficient Window Installers features like double or triple glazing and low-E coverings, making them more reliable at minimizing energy loss compared to standard windows.
Q5: What types of materials are readily available for customized windows?
A: Common products for customized windows consist of wood, vinyl, aluminum, and fiberglass. Each material has its own advantages in regards to durability, upkeep, and insulation.
